Community Engagement Directorate

The Community Engagement Directorate is responsible for promoting mutually beneficial relationships between the institution and the wider community. 

Collaborative Projects Coordination Directorate

The Collaborative Projects Coordination Directorate is established to oversee, facilitate, and manage all partnership-based and externally funded projects within the university.
